CleverRaven / Cataclysm-DDA

Cataclysm - Dark Days Ahead. A turn-based survival game set in a post-apocalyptic world.
http://cataclysmdda.org
Other
10.31k stars 4.13k forks source link

Vehicle Driver Presence Errors, -or- 'Ghost, Riding The Whip' #5587

Closed Headjack closed 10 years ago

Headjack commented 10 years ago

Loading save games near vehicles delays their load into the world by several turns, observed for several recent versions.

After a save while on the controls tile of a car, entering that space causes Already Occupied debug message for yourself. You still move into the ghost-space but cannot control the vehicle.

Installing additional controls into a ghost-ridden vehicle and operating it causes you to fly forward independent of the vehicle even through walls. In Soviet Cata, whip ghosts YOU.

Recent Experimental as of posting.

Attached URL for example save files download: 'Pandemonium' world

Earlier save-saved on controls, moving causes errors. https://anonfiles.com/file/603a9a9c05f91847ca88285621d06f8e

Later save- went off controls, saved; ghost still exists though no move errors. wall-flying possible. https://anonfiles.com/file/36c44f8c2772e81637ea0e36fcfeea90

ChunkOfMeat commented 10 years ago

Fixed in #5574 Fix vehicle loading not cached correctly Update DDA to 603

Headjack commented 10 years ago

Ah did that merge just today? I tested in latest when posting. Thanks then.